Intended purpose
A component of the Tornier Perform Reversed Glenoid system intended for replacement of the glenoid part of the scapulohumeral joint as part of a reverse shoulder prosthesis. The system is intended to reduce pain and improve shoulder mobility, in comparison with preoperative status, in patients with a functional deltoid muscle and with a massive and non-repairable rotator cuff-tear.
Functional description
A component of the Tornier Perform Reversed Glenoid System intended to be attached to the central post of the baseplate via locking threads to provide primary fixation of the baseplate to the bone. The press-fit post is made of of titanium alloy.
